Job Overview: We are seeking an experienced SAP ABAP Developer with expertise in SAP HANA and advanced ABAP techniques. The ideal candidate will have a deep understanding of ABAP 7.4 or higher syntax, ABAP debugging, performance tools, runtime analysis, and SQL trace. This role will require proficiency in ABAP workbench, data dictionary, classical and interactive reports using ALV, dialog programming, and object-oriented programming. The candidate should also have experience in data migration, data uploads using BDC, BAPI, and additional experience in CDS/AMDP/U15 is a plus. As a technical expert, you will be responsible for identifying application issues and providing timely solutions, performing performance tuning activities, and mentoring junior developers. ________________________________________ Key Responsibilities: 1. ABAP Development: o Write efficient and scalable ABAP code on SAP HANA platform using ABAP 7.4 or newer syntax. o Develop classical and interactive reports using ALV and dialog programming. o Work with object-oriented programming (OOP) concepts to design robust applications. o Create and maintain SmartForms for printing and reporting purposes. o Handle data migration and data uploads using BDC, BAPI, and other integration techniques. 2. Advanced Techniques: o Perform advanced ABAP debugging using tools like SQL trace, runtime analysis, and performance tuning tools. o Ensure system optimization by identifying and resolving performance bottlenecks. o Develop and manage RFC (Remote Function Call) implementations, batch reports, and other SAP integration components. 3. System Analysis & Design: o Participate in system analysis, design, development, and implementation activities. o Create technical specifications, business requirement documents, and test scenarios for the development process. o Ensure that business function requirements are translated into technical program specifications for development, testing, and debugging. 4. Testing & Quality Assurance: o Develop and execute unit tests, system integration tests, and acceptance tests for high-complexity functions. o Provide testing tools and scripts to ensure thorough testing of developed functionalities. 5. Mentorship & Leadership: o Mentor and coach junior developers to enhance their technical skills and overall performance. o Ensure high-quality standards by guiding the team on best practices and efficient coding methodologies. 6. Multitasking & Project Management: o Manage multiple deliverables and projects simultaneously. o Collaborate with functional teams to ensure alignment between technical and business requirements. 7. Performance Tuning & Optimization: o Undertake performance tuning activities to improve system performance across SAP integration points. o Provide timely solutions to optimize system performance and efficiency. ________________________________________ Desired Skills & Experience: 1. ABAP Expertise: o Extensive experience in ABAP development (7+ years). o Strong working knowledge of ABAP workbench, data dictionary, and creating classical and interactive reports using ALV. o In-depth knowledge of SmartForms, BDC, BAPI, and data migration techniques. 2. Advanced ABAP Skills: o Expertise in ABAP 7.4+ syntax and advanced debugging tools (SQL trace, runtime analysis, performance tools). o Ability to troubleshoot and optimize complex ABAP code for optimal performance. 3. SAP HANA & Advanced Development: o Experience with SAP HANA and ABAP on HANA is a must. o Experience with Core Data Services (CDS), ABAP Managed Database Procedures (AMDP), and U15 development is an advantage. 4. Technical Leadership: o Ability to mentor junior developers and share technical knowledge to improve team performance. o Strong communication skills to effectively interact with business and technical teams. 5. Project Management & Multitasking: o Ability to handle multiple tasks and manage multiple deliverables/projects simultaneously. o Proficient in preparing technical specifications, business documents, and testing scenarios. 6. System Optimization: o Ability to identify performance bottlenecks and apply performance tuning techniques for SAP integrations. ________________________________________